Whether you're towing a trailer or taking a long trip with your family in your RV, the last thing you want to worry about is a tire blowout. If your tires aren't inflated properly, or if they have a slow leak you're not aware of, you run the risk of having your trip derailed.
A tire pressure monitoring system gives you peace of mind when you're towing or traveling. The PressurePro FX 2 monitors the pressure and temperature levels of the tires on your RV, 5th wheel, boat trailer, or towed car. The system uses sensors that easily thread onto your tires' valve stems. When a tire sensor detects an anomaly, it will immediately alert you of the issue.

Installation is easy and straightforward. Unlike many TPMS systems that need to be connected directly to your vehicle's battery for power, the Pulse FX box, which mounts inside the cab of your vehicle with the included hook-and-loop mounting pads, simply plugs into your vehicle's 12V power outlet. The included dipole antenna mounts to your windshield (or anywhere else in your cab) with hook-and-loop pads to help boost the wireless signal.
Setting up the PressurePro app is simple. Once you've downloaded the app to your smartphone, you'll be able to pair it with the Pulse FX device.
From there, select your vehicle type and how many wheels you want to monitor. If you need to monitor more than 2 wheels, you can purchase extra sensors separately.
To connect each tire to the PressurePro app, simply tap the tire on the diagram that you want to set up, and then install a sensor on the corresponding tire's valve stem, replacing your existing valve stem cap. Once each sensor is installed, press "Save" to connect the sensors to the app and start getting pressure and temperature readings for each tire.
The app also lets you program different towing setups. Give each of your rigs a unique name with unique settings, making it easy to switch back and forth between different vehicles or trailers. This makes the PressurePro FX ideal for people who own multiple trailers. You can monitor your boat trailer when you head to the lake for the weekend and then monitor your landscaping trailer when you go back to work the following week.
With the PressurePro app, there are 5 different real-time alerts designed to warn you about potential problems with your tires. You can set the alerts to be received as push notifications, so you don't have to leave the app open during your entire trip. You can also customize the parameters for each alert to your liking:
For each alert, you can program the sensitivity of the sensors to determine when you'd like to receive notifications. For instance, you can program the app to alert you if your vehicle's tire pressure drops 10 percent or more below the baseline pressure that you set. If 10 percent is too low, you can move it up to 15 percent or 20 percent.
Or you can set up a Cross Axle alert. This notifies you if there's a significant discrepancy between the tire pressure readings on each axle, which can cause uneven wear on your tires.
You can also receive a notification if one of your tires reaches a temperature of 180 F. Or bump it up to 200 F if you're driving through the desert.
In addition to receiving detailed notifications on your phone, the Pulse FX box will blink red whenever there's a potential issue, alerting you to check your device.
